Why Finance at Kingston
Kingston University’s business school holds AACSB accreditation, placing it among the elite 6% of institutions worldwide that meet these standards. Its proximity to London—one of the planet’s major financial hubs—gives students access to partnerships with global organizations and visits to leading market players. The university features a Bloomberg Trading Room where students analyze real-time financial data through Bloomberg terminals while earning Bloomberg Education certification. Programs are also accredited by ACCA, CIMA, ACT, and ICAEW, ensuring they align with industry standards.
Accounting and Finance
The Accounting and Finance BSc (Hons) combines deep theoretical knowledge with hands-on experience in financial and management accounting, while its curriculum reflects the industry’s digital transformation. Faculty members bring substantial commercial experience, and prominent speakers regularly host networking events. Kingston University’s Career Service helps students secure dream internships and post-graduation roles, with an integrated professional practice year available to strengthen their resumes.
Business and Accounting
The Business and Accounting BSc (Hons) targets those interested in business management who recognize accounting’s central role in running companies. It prepares specialists for positions with financial responsibility, from department heads to practice managers. Students explore the global business environment in year one, then develop analytical skills through operations management and Bloomberg Market Concepts certification. The final year’s module on leadership, transformation, and complexity builds critical understanding of long-term business development and customer relationship management systems.
Financial Economics
The Financial Economics BSc (Hons) has produced specialists now working at the Bank of England, Home Office, Deloitte, Goldman Sachs, and Citigroup—testament to its robust preparation. Through this course, students examine how economics and the financial system interconnect, considering both traditional and alternative theories alongside their practical applications. They master the interplay of financial markets, instruments, and institutions while developing sought-after analytical and mathematical abilities, data analysis capabilities, and proficiency with specialized statistical software.
Financial Technology at Kingston University
The Financial Technology MSc prepares graduates and professionals for careers in fintech by developing in-demand programming and analytical skills alongside deep understanding of key trends—blockchain, cryptocurrencies, and machine learning. Academics actively researching the FinTech sector teach alongside industry experts, ensuring skills remain cutting-edge. Students can pursue practical projects as professional consulting, their own fintech startup, or process efficiency solutions with support from The Nest innovation incubator and access to data through the Bloomberg Trading Room.
Investment and Financial Risk Management
The Investment and Financial Risk Management MSc suits those pursuing careers in risk management and investment portfolios, whether they’re experienced corporate finance practitioners or emerging specialists. It covers financial modeling, financial risk management, risk financing, financial engineering, and fixed-income instrument analysis—building specialized understanding of risk’s role in investments. Kingston University students work with industry databases and qualitative-quantitative analytical methods, learning from researchers who provide cutting-edge knowledge about the latest developments. The course was developed with input from specialists at Barclays, RBS Capital Markets, Commerzbank AG, Standard Chartered Bank, and NatWest Bank.
